Location

The property is situated within a courtyard development off Cliff Road Hessle. Hessle is a vibrant west Hull town and has an array of shops and amenities located predominantly within the centre. The Weir includes cafes, restaurants, stylish cocktail bar, designer boutiques, hair salons, beauty salons, takeaway, delicatessen, banks and newsagents. Further amenities are located around Hessle Square including a supermarket, chemist, newsagent, bank, gift shop, and health centre. Local schooling includes primary - Hessle All Saints Church of England and Hessle Penshurst. Secondary schooling is at Hessle High School. Hessle also has its own mainline railway station which is within easy walking distance from the property and links to Hull, Doncaster, Leeds, Sheffield, Manchester, Brough and London Kings Cross. Convenient access can be gained to the iconic Humber Bridge and the A63 leading into Hull city centre to the east and the national motorway network to the west
